Certainly, it seems that the whooping cough vaccine that kids are getting is not as effective as it was meant to be. Most kids get their final booster around age 11 or 12, and the outbreaks are happening to high-school aged kids – the vast majority of whom have an unpleasant week or two and then are absolutely fine.  The CDC speculates that it is possible that the kids who have been vaccinated against whooping cough can harbor the bacteria in their system and when the vaccine efficacy wanes, as it is wont to do, it rears its ugly head and voila, kids get sick.  Of course, they also speculate that it is possible that there are some unvaccinated kids out there who get it and pass it along.  And they also speculate that the bacterium itself has mutated just enough to render the vaccine itself useless.
